Cold weather attracts 25,000 tourists to Sa Pa

26/02/2008 -- 11:21 AM

Lao Cai (VNA) – Nearly 25,000 tourists, 70 percent of whom are foreigners, visited Sa Pa tourist site in northern Lao Cai province to enjoy snow and fog due to the prolonged cold spell that hit the northern region recently.

The 38-day cold snap, starting from January 14, made the temperatures in Sa Pa dropped below freezing point and ice covered mountains around the town, creating a spectacular views.

The increased number of tourists has brought in a huge income for the provincial tourism sector and contributed hundreds of million of VND to the budget.-Enditem
